HOWARD ORTHOPEDICS INC Government Contract #36C26125P1178

HOWARD ORTHOPEDICS INC was awarded a contract with the United States Government for $15,728.37. The contract was awarded by the agency office 261-NETWORK CONTRACT OFFICE 21 (36C261), which is a division with the Department of Veterans Affairs within the Department of Veterans Affairs.

Summary of Award

The recipient of the federal contract is Howard Orthopedics Inc, a business based in San Pablo, California, that specializes in prosthetics for lower limbs. The contract, funded by the Department of Veterans Affairs, is a purchase order worth $15,728.37.
